Referencia de bolsillo de C# 12

Este trabajo se ha traducido utilizando IA. Agradecemos tus opiniones y comentarios: translation-feedback@oreilly.com

C# es un lenguaje de programación de propósito general, seguro en cuanto a tipos y orientado principalmente a objetos, cuyo objetivo es la productividad del programador. Para ello, el lenguaje equilibra simplicidad, expresividad y rendimiento. C# 12 está diseñado para funcionar con el tiempo de ejecución de Microsoft .NET 8 (mientras que C# 11 está orientado a .NET 7, C# 10 a .NET 6 y C# 7 a Microsoft .NET Framework 4.6/4.7/4.8).

Nota

Los programas y fragmentos de código de este libro reflejan los de los capítulos 2 a 4 de C# 12 en una cáscara de nuez y están disponibles como muestras interactivas en LINQPad. Trabajar con estas muestras junto con el libro acelera el aprendizaje, ya que puedes editar las muestras y ver al instante los resultados sin necesidad de configurar proyectos y soluciones en Visual Studio.

Para descargar las muestras, haz clic en la pestaña Muestras de LINQPad y luego en "Descargar más muestras". LINQPad es gratuito: entra en www.linqpad.net.

Un primer programa en C

A continuación se muestra un programa que multiplica 12 por 30 e imprime el resultado, 360, en la pantalla. La doble barra oblicua indica que el resto de una línea es un comentario:

int x = 12 * 30;                  // Statement 1
System.Console.WriteLine (x);     // Statement 2

Nuestro programa consta de dos sentencias. Las sentencias en C# se ejecutan secuencialmente ...

Get Referencia de bolsillo de C# 12 now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.